About the role

The Fulfillment Specialist is responsible for processing and fulfilling orders and assisting with maintaining the smooth flow of medical cannabis from intake to point-of-sale, while maintaining a stellar online menu for optimum patient satisfaction and education. We are building a strong ethical and team-oriented culture at Ethos Cannabis and are seeking a passionate, driven, detailed-oriented, and collaborative individual to provide order management expertise and support the Company's growth trajectory. The ideal candidate will adapt to our business model, take significant responsibility over the inventory function, and help implement our vision. Previous cannabis experience is a plus but not required; however, all candidates should have familiarity and comfortability with cannabis and the ability to quickly learn industry regulations.

Responsibilities

  • Fulfill incoming orders with high accuracy
  • Effectively utilize the state-mandated point-of-sale software
  • Ensure accurate and up-to-date inventory is reflected on our online menu by conducting frequent inventory assessments of products in the fulfillment and point-of-sale areas
  • Immediately report any inventory discrepancies to the Dispensary General Manager for further action
  • Assist with monthly inventory audits
  • Assist with daily opening and closing procedures
  • Maintain compliance with all Company policies, standards, values, and procedures
  • Participate in staff training and maintain product and industry knowledge
  • Assist with and receive product deliveries
  • Follow directives of the Assistant Manager or General Manager
  • Additional duties as assigned
